Do not confuse units and dimensions. We can use dissimilar units to measure the same physical quantity.

So, for example, you can calculate the mass in units of kilograms, pounds, or even in sair and chatak! In this course we shall always use the MKS or Metre-Kilogram-Second system. When you want to convert from one system to another, be methodical as in the example below:

When you write it out in this manner, note that a variety of quantities cancel out cleanly in the numerator and denominator. So you never make a mistake!
